Pavers sealing services involve applying a protective coating to paved surfaces such as driveways, walkways, patios, and outdoor stairs. This process helps to create a barrier that shields the pavers from moisture, stains, and everyday wear and tear. The sealing material typically penetrates the surface, enhancing the natural color and texture of the pavers while providing a durable layer that resists damage. Proper sealing can also make cleaning easier by preventing dirt, algae, and other debris from settling into the pores of the pavers, keeping outdoor spaces looking clean and well-maintained.

Sealing pavers can effectively address several common problems faced by property owners. Without protection, pavers are vulnerable to staining from oil, food, or other spills, which can be difficult to remove once absorbed. Additionally, water infiltration can cause the sand between pavers to wash out or lead to shifting and cracking over time. Sealing helps to prevent weed growth and reduces the likelihood of efflorescence, a white mineral deposit that can form on the surface. For properties exposed to frequent rain or harsh weather, sealing can extend the lifespan of paved areas by reducing the effects of weather-related damage.

What are the benefits of sealing pavers? Sealing pavers helps protect against stains, weather damage, and fading, maintaining their appearance over time.

How often should pavers be sealed? Typically, pavers should be sealed every 3 to 5 years to preserve their condition, depending on usage and environmental factors.

Can sealing pavers prevent weed growth? Yes, sealing can help reduce weed penetration between pavers, making maintenance easier and improving curb appeal.

Are there different types of paver sealers? Yes, various sealers are available, including gloss, matte, and wet-look finishes, allowing for customization based on aesthetic preferences.

How do local contractors prepare pavers before sealing? They clean the surface thoroughly, remove any existing stains or debris, and ensure the pavers are dry before applying the sealer.
